"Teal"
Cyan · Spring
🧠 Psychology
Color of nature and harmony. Evokes growth, health and balance.
✨ Uses
Ecology, health, finance, success states, agriculture.
Tip
Teal pairs ideally with #F7F5F0 (off-white) and a neutral background for a modern, readable result.
